Hyper-V稳定性大揭秘:是否值得信赖?
hyper v稳定吗

首页 2025-01-04 23:49:39



Hyper-V稳定性解析:深度探讨与应对策略 在虚拟化技术日新月异的今天,Hyper-V作为微软Windows Server内置的虚拟化平台,备受企业和开发者的关注

    然而,关于其稳定性的话题始终存在争议

    本文旨在深入探讨Hyper-V的稳定性表现,分析其潜在问题,并提出有效的应对策略

     一、Hyper-V的稳定性表现 Hyper-V自Windows Server 2008引入以来,经过多个版本的改进和扩展,已成为一种功能强大的虚拟化解决方案

    作为Windows Server的一部分,Hyper-V能够直接安装和配置,并提供了可视化的管理工具,使得创建、配置和管理虚拟机变得更加容易和直观

    此外,Hyper-V还支持PowerShell脚本,允许用户通过脚本自动化管理任务,进一步提升了管理效率

     然而,尽管Hyper-V在功能和性能上表现出色,但其稳定性却是一个不容忽视的问题

    许多用户在使用Hyper-V的过程中遇到了虚拟机或宿主机频繁崩溃与重启的问题,严重影响了业务的连续性和数据的完整性

    此外,Hyper-V虚拟机的性能波动、网络问题、存储故障以及兼容性问题也时有发生,这些问题共同构成了Hyper-V稳定性的挑战

     二、Hyper-V不稳定性的原因分析 1.技术架构的局限性 Hyper-V采用的是基于Hypervisor的虚拟化架构,这种架构在资源隔离和安全性方面表现出色,但在某些情况下,其性能优化和资源管理策略可能不够灵活,导致虚拟机运行不稳定

    例如,Hyper-V在处理虚拟硬盘(VHD/VHDX)时,偶尔会出现磁盘访问错误、数据丢失等严重问题,对虚拟机的数据安全构成威胁

     2.软件更新与补丁 微软定期发布Hyper-V的更新和补丁,旨在修复已知问题并提升性能

    然而,部分更新可能引入新的问题或兼容性冲突,导致虚拟机运行异常

    因此,在更新Hyper-V时,用户需要谨慎考虑,并充分测试更新后的系统稳定性

     3.硬件兼容性 Hyper-V对硬件的兼容性要求较高,不同的CPU、内存、网卡和存储设备在Hyper-V环境中的表现差异较大

    硬件兼容性问题往往难以察觉,却可能成为虚拟机不稳定的根源

    因此,在选择和部署Hyper-V虚拟化平台时,用户应优先考虑与Hyper-V兼容的硬件

     4.配置与管理不当 Hyper-V的配置和管理相对复杂,用户在进行虚拟机配置、资源分配和网络设置时,若缺乏经验或疏忽大意,很容易导致虚拟机运行不稳定

    因此,用户需要充分了解Hyper-V的配置和管理知识,并遵循最佳实践进行操作

     5.外部干扰 在虚拟化环境中,虚拟机与宿主机之间、虚拟机与虚拟机之间可能存在资源竞争和干扰

    此外,宿主机上的其他软件和服务也可能对Hyper-V的运行产生负面影响

    因此,用户需要合理规划资源分配,避免资源竞争和干扰,以确保Hyper-V的稳定运行

     三、Hyper-V稳定性的应对策略 面对Hyper-V的稳定性问题,企业和开发者可以采取以下策略来降低风险并提升虚拟机的稳定性: 1.选择合适的硬件 在购买和部署Hyper-V虚拟化平台时,用户应优先考虑与Hyper-V兼容的硬件

    这包括选择支持CPU虚拟化扩展的处理器、高性能的内存和存储设备以及可靠的网卡等

    通过选择合适的硬件,可以降低因硬件兼容性问题导致的虚拟机不稳定风险

     2.谨慎更新和补丁管理 在更新Hyper-V时,用户需要谨慎考虑,并充分测试更新后的系统稳定性

    建议用户在非生产环境中进行更新测试,确保更新不会对业务造成负面影响后再在生产环境中部署

    此外,用户还应定期检查和更新Hyper-V的补丁,以修复已知的安全漏洞和性能问题

     3.优化配置和管理 用户需要充分了解Hyper-V的配置和管理知识,并遵循最佳实践进行操作

    这包括合理规划虚拟机资源分配、优化网络设置、定期监控和排查性能问题等

    通过优化配置和管理,可以提升Hyper-V的稳定性和性能表现

     4.实施高可用性和故障转移 为了保障企业业务的不间断运行,Hyper-V支持高可用性和故障转移功能

    通过配置虚拟机复制和故障转移策略,可以在虚拟机发生故障时自动将其切换到其他可用的物理主机上继续运行

    这不仅可以提高系统的可靠性,还可以降低因虚拟机故障导致的业务中断风险

     5.加强安全防护 安全性是虚拟化技术的基石

    Hyper-V提供了多层次的安全防护机制,包括基于硬件的虚拟化安全(如Hyper-V的安全启动功能)、隔离的虚拟机环境(通过Hyper-V容器和虚拟机隔离技术)以及增强的网络安全性(如虚拟交换机上的防火墙和入侵检测系统)

    用户应充分利用这些安全措施,加强虚拟机的安全防护能力

     四、Hyper-V未来的发展趋势 随着技术的不断进步和虚拟化市场的不断发展,Hyper-V也在不断创新和完善

    未来,Hyper-V将朝着以下几个方向发展: 1.增强GPU虚拟化支持 随着图形处理器的重要性日益增加,特别是在AI应用程序中的核心作用,Hyper-V对GPU的虚拟化支持将进一步加强

    Windows Server 2025已经允许对GPU进行分区,使其能够在多个虚拟机之间共享,并支持实时迁移和高可用性

    这将提高资源利用率,并促进AI应用程序在虚拟化环境中的部署和运行

     2.优化存储性能 存储性能是虚拟化环境中的一个关键因素

    未来,Hyper-V将引入更多的存储优化技术,如NVMe SSD的性能改进、NVMe over Fabric支持以及ReFS重复数据删除功能的增强等

    这些技术将提升虚拟机的存储性能和数据

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道